About the role

  • Lead all vehicle engineering and product development functions, including Product Validation, Product Integrity, Vehicle & Systems Engineering, Product Engineering, Project Phoenix, Project Mosaic, and Autonomous Trucking.
  • Establish and continuously evolve long term engineering and technology strategy aligned with DTNA’s business objectives and global Daimler Truck technology direction.
  • Serve as a member of DTNA’s OpCom contributing to enterprise level decisions as well as overall business alignment and execution of DTNA’s top imperatives: Product Complexity Optimization Continuous Improvement System Organizational Structure Evolution Total Cost of Quality – Opcom Sponsor Services Growth Vocational Growth.
  • Represent DTNA’s engineering and technology interests externally with customers, suppliers, regulatory agencies and industry associations.
  • Lead product validation engineering, ensuring comprehensive validation strategies, test execution, and compliance to confirm systems and vehicles meet performance, durability, safety, and regulatory requirements prior to launch.
  • Own vehicle-level performance and target delivery, driving cross-functional accountability for fuel efficiency, weight, thermal performance, and final vehicle configuration to meet cost, quality, and regulatory objectives.
  • Oversee integrated systems engineering and delivery, including requirements definition, system ownership, feature and software integration, and coordination across hardware, mechatronics, and global development teams.
  • Direct component and supplier engineering execution, including design and release authority, supplier interface, verification planning, and governance of engineering processes, tools, and documentation to ensure quality and scalability.
  • Lead the definition and execution of DTNA’s advanced technology roadmap, balancing innovation with cost discipline, quality expectations and time to market commitments.
  • Ensure all products meet regulatory, safety, and emissions compliance requirements across North American markets.
